Visual personality tests have become popular online, especially those that ask people to choose the ring design they like most. The idea is simple: your choice may reflect your taste, preferences, or certain personality traits. There is no right or wrong answer, and many people are drawn to a particular design without thinking too much about why.
A classic or simple ring may suggest that someone values stability, tradition, and simplicity. Minimalist or delicate rings are often associated with elegance and balance, while bold or unusual designs may appeal to people who enjoy creativity and individuality. The way you make your choice can also be interesting. Some people decide immediately, while others carefully compare the shape, color, and size of every option before choosing.
Still, these interpretations should not be treated as facts. Personal taste can be influenced by culture, experiences, mood, fashion, and many other factors. As the original article explains, “A single choice cannot fully define someone’s personality.” Choosing one ring does not provide a psychological evaluation, predict behavior, or reveal everything about who you are.
The real purpose of these tests is entertainment and self-reflection. If a description seems surprisingly accurate, it can be fun to think about why. If it does not match you at all, that is perfectly normal too. Your personality is far more complex than a single image or design.
